4 CREATING AN ARCHITECTURAL STYLE Design elements To avoid a visually conflicting architectural character, a controlled materiality and consistent facade treatment is critical to create a coherent development. Chosen materiality will reflect the region and locality. Simple compositions conceived for the facades shall be executed with the use of simple, regulating architectural lines. Building Walls Feature walls Feature cladding paired with rendered walls Building walls materials will be predominently exposed brick wall with rendered wall to main street facade. A combination of exposed and rendered brick wall provides visual interest to the housing design. Feature walls create a contemporary aesthetic and are often used to balance the proportions of facades. These dominant features can be painted in a contrasting colour or built of a different material to the recessive walls beyond. Due to local construction systems, houses at Crest Landsdale residential development will be predominantly brick. Using feature cladding material such as tiles, stone and natural timber are simple method to create a contemporary aesthetic. 4

5 CREATING AN ARCHITECTURAL STYLE Design elements Porch and Verandah Trims and Detailing Roof Forms and Materials Porch and verandah elements improve the visual look of a house through layering and an increased perceived depth of facades in their shadowing effects. These are also important elements for urban design - provide passive surveillance of the street (for safety and security) and create vibrant streetscapes. The trims of a building such as window and door frames, verandah posts, exposed beams, canopy. Elements which are attached to the shell of the house are critical to its overall character and visual quality in contemporary architecture. The roof form of the individual building is critical to its sympathetic relationship with the adjoining streetscape. A coherent roofscape is important to create a common architectural language and sense of place in new developments. Simple roof forms are common across the contemporary examples, including pitch, flat, skillion. 5

6 CREATING AN ARCHITECTURAL STYLE Colour & Material Palette A colour palette should be derived from the natural landscape and flora common to the Landsdale area. Consideration must also be given to local housing examples. Each of the colour has been selected to create a sense of coherency and identity across new housing in Crest residential estate at Landsdale.
